Position:
Objective of this role is to define the procurement Indirect strategy in GRoW and drive the productivity agenda aligned with the ambition of the business units. Share the plan and tracking of progress with the BU LT's as well as deliver sustainable YOY productivity from the Indirect spend in Germany, Italy and Switzerland through understanding local market needs, partnership relationship with suppliers and alignment with GRoW MU for all Indirect Procurement related matters.
Role will have many dimensions:
* Lead Indirect Categories (ITPS and Make) : IT & Telcom, Travel and Events &HR Services, Professional Services, Temp Labor, Fleet, Commercial Services and Promotions, Energy & Hard Services, MRO, Facility Management) execution across GRoW in HQs, Plants and DCs, with an Integrated Category Management approach ensuring not only sourcing delivery but innovation, sustainability programs and delivery of myBuy targets in the MU.
* Lead and execute the implementation of FLTC and PCIL contracts in UK and Switzerland (CH) under HQ spend for Indirect categories: Facility Management, Energy only CH, Professional Services, HR Services, Travel and Events by collaborating with senior stakeholders and the sector legal team to ensure accurate execution and complete documentation.
* Develop and/or enable Indirect procurement strategies for GRoW through category expertise, market intelligence and close interaction with Global Category Leads and the EU Enablement team
* Identify key productivity projects/initiatives within Indirect categories, develop and align these with stakeholders and suppliers, and implement them to capture savings
* Ensure effective supplier relationship management: set up preferred supplier rosters, monitor and track supplier performance, and have periodic supplier review meetings
* Capture the value delivered from any procurement led or supported initiatives. Act as single point of contact for any Indirect procurement matters towards GRoW market and ensure full alignment of total Indirect productivity delivery with stakeholders and finance.
